All four flats are situated within the estate Brandis, underneath the ruins of the old "Castle Brandis", located at the southern outskirt of the village Lana which is close to Meran. The ruin with its mighty tower, the new Castle Brandis errected 1804 and the estate are witnesses of the very old and considerable history from the
Count of Brandis Family, who lives here since 1153. Parts from the wine-cellar of the estate desceed from the 13 century.
One apartment is situated in the "Alte Mühle". This was a mill and it´s a small, enchanting house served as accommodation to the miller not too far along. The apartments Schloßraut, Schmiedacker and Schöberle got their names after vineyards. All three flats are situated in the so-called administrator-house of the estate.
